With the healthcare system focused on reducing viruses found on high-touch areas, Samsung Electronics Co. Ltd. is partnering with Tampa-based Clean Remote LLC to offer a cleaner, easier-to-sanitize TV remote control for healthcare facilities. This program provides a free, Clean Remote to every healthcare facility in the United States, when they purchase a commercial-grade Samsung TV. This program is especially designed to support hospitals, assisted living, rehabilitations centers, clinics and other healthcare facilities.

The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ention recommends that healthcare and hospitality facilities clean and disinfect remote controls daily. Scientific studies have identified TV remotes as a leading carrier of bacteria, such as MRSA, and VRE. Television remotes are among the most handled items in a patient or guest room, making them a point of focus for facilities battling against Hospital Acquired Infections (HAI). This is especially true for Senior Care, Assisted Living and Rehabilitation facilities that provide long term care for vulnerable individuals.

“Clean Remotes were developed because standard remotes are nearly impossible to sanitize,” said Clean Remote LLC President Michael Monsky. “Patients spend so much time holding their remotes. They are often in their hands while they eat in their bed and when sleeping. Traditional remote controls have raised buttons that create gaps and crevices which can become a breeding ground for germs and bacteria. By contrast, we designed Clean Remote’s with a sealed, smooth, non-porous surface that is easily cleaned. Our mission is to provide a Cleaner TV Remote solution that is simple for the patient, easy for the staff, and cost-effective for the facility.”
